Job description
- Design, integrate, and test outdoor perception systems involving data loggers, embedded computing, and sensors such as cameras, lidar, radar, and GPS receivers.
- Drive the integration of new perception and automation technologies on real machine platforms, solving practical system-level challenges in demanding operating environments.
- Contribute across the full development cycle, from early concept ideation to system integration, field validation, and performance evaluation.
- Plan, coordinate, and participate in field tests for data collection and performance verification of complex perception and machine automation systems.
- Analyze experimental data independently to assess system performance, identify limitations, and diagnose technical issues during integration or testing.
- Work across software, electronics, sensing, and machine interfaces to resolve integration issues quickly and effectively.
- Communicate observations, test results, and technical findings clearly to project teams and stakeholders.

The salary for this position (full-time) is based on the ERA group 10 of the collective agreement of the metal and electrical industry Rhineland-Pfalz and consists, in addition to the gross monthly salary of 5,590.00 €, of various special payments (holiday pay, T-Zug, Christmas pay, etc.). You can expect an annual salary of approx. 77,000 € in this position.
